You got me curious and I did a quick search of "is the first 48 fake" and found this article.
F 48 makes millions off imprisoning innocent
quote:

The tragedy inflicted upon this wrongfully accused man, however, is only the latest injustice in this show's history. In Detroit, city police shot a 7-year-old girl in the head in a bungled attempt to catch a suspect on The First 48. In Houston, another man was locked up for three years after cops wrongfully accused him of murder within the first 48 hours. And in Miami, according to a New Times examination of court records, at least 15 men have walked free of murder charges spawned under the program's glare.

I don't know what the show has to do with cops bungling an investigation but I thought it was mildly amusing. Another article claimed it was racist for the same stuff and for most of the suspects being black.
